Nail Lamp
Nail Lamp was recalled on 9 November 2018 under EU Safety Gate alert A12/1662/18. Electric shock risk reported by United Kingdom. The electrical insulation and the creepage distances of the power supply are inadequate.

Risk Description
The electrical insulation and the creepage distances of the power supply are inadequate. Accessible parts may become live.The product does not comply with the requirements of the Low Voltage Directive and the relevant European standards EN 60335 and EN 61558.
Measures Taken
Type of economic operator taking notified measure(s): ImporterCategory of measure(s): Destruction of the productDate of entry into force: 20/09/2018
Product Description
Curved nail lamp and power adaptor. The product has been sold online, in particular via Amazon.
